Museum to admire more than 450 pieces of silverware from the diocesan treasury, altarpieces and polychrome sculptures in Valladolid
The remains of the original collegiate church are spread out in a group of funerary chapels, which belonged to the collegiate church in the 13th century, before being modified a century later in the Gothic style. More than 450 pieces of silverware from the diocesan treasury can be admired here, including an imposing processional cross, ivories, altarpieces and polychrome sculptures from abandoned churches in the region. The Ecce Homo by Gregorio Fernández and the monstrance by Juan de Arfe, typical examples of Spanish Baroque art, are particularly noteworthy.
